“…Study [9] proposes a scheme of generating the LCT structure based on a stepwise selection of elementary attributes, the disadvantage of which is the heavy dependence of model complexity on the effectiveness of the final minimization, the procedure of tree pruning. Papers [10,11] suggest a modular scheme to build classifiers in the form of classification tree structures, which makes it possible to circumvent the limitations of conventional decision tree methods. Work [12] proposes an effective scheme for generating generalized features based on constructing the sets of hyperparallelepipeds.…”

“…The ability of LCT/ACT structures (logical and algorithmic classification trees) to perform one-dimensional branching to analyze the impact, importance, quality of individual variables makes it possible to treat variables of different types in the form of predicates. For the case of ACT models, the issue of assessing the quality of relevant branching structures, autonomous classification algorithms, remains relevant [11]. To improve the methods of ACT structures, there is a search for effective criteria for branching the structure of trees.…”
